calculate the density of a substance that has a mass of 200 g and volume of 228 ml​

Answer:

The answer is 0.88 g/mL

Explanation:

The density of a substance can be found by using the formula

[tex]density = \frac{mass}{volume} \\[/tex]

From the question

mass = 200 g

volume = 228 mL

We have

[tex]density = \frac{200}{228} = \frac{50}{57} \\ = 0.8771929...[/tex]

We have the final answer as

0.88 g/mL
